Block #518,573
Block Hash
66fc928e8021762156ca7a5c66961956dae9e2ea7b9b5926ba43aaa59e7032c2
Merkle root
dfc161c3d230b93d9134998d4dcbdc65c4f1d72d2ca25a7f42e669393eb77e9f
Time
2015-01-21 00:54:37
Transactions
1
Height (Confirmations)
518,573 (20,416,106)
Block Size
205 bytes
Algorithm
groestl
Nonce
1423523538
Bits
1c00e0ce
Difficulty
291.5197219808862